Reunions (1-25-9)
After returning the Dragon Heart to its rightful place in the Dragon Temple our band of heroes wondered what to do with their latest treasure. Ashelle, Gillian, Evelynn and Mordicai all knew what they wanted and secretly made their wishes known to the dragon spirit. The others kept their pearl to think about what they wanted.
In the meantime, the Dragon-men escorted the heroes across the valley safely. The group returned to town and began to plan their next steps. Evelynn wanted to visit Anganor. Alex and Mordicai were also curious to see if the rumors were true.
They discovered that Anganor had been sealed up and there were unusual runes across the silvery door. Alex realized that the runes on the door matched those on the bracer that Evelynn had. Not being her usual overconfident self, Evelynn let Mordicai try the bracer on and touch the door. The bracer changed into a heavy gauntlet as it touched the door, but lightning bolts also leapt at the dwarf. After being slightly singed the gauntlet had blue energy flowing within it and runes had lit up on it. After much experimentation and calling in Ashelle to help out, Evelynn was able to determine what 3 of the 6 runes did. One changed it from a bracer to a glove. The second created a blue aura of energy that radiated strong transmutation magic. The third created a glowing blue shield-like field.
By this time Alexander had received a message from Sebastian via a small bird with a message. Sebastian had been busy and needed the help of the group. The group talked to the Dragon-men and they called forth some of their true dragon kin to fly the party to the Black Eagle Baronies.
The group Arrives within the Borders of Cymbil, a country to the south of the Baronies. Here they reunite with Sebastian and Sun-Ye. They are led once again to the presence of Master Bellisario. The master explains to them that there is a civil war going on in the Baronies. A self proclaimed ‘Queen’ Hildae has gained control of over half of the baronies thru murder, deceit and conquest. All reports indicate that she has an insatiable hunger for power and won’t stop with the baronies. The queen also cavorts with demons and has vampire allies.
On the way to the Baronies the group encounters some very heavy fog and mists. While within this heavy fog they are attacked by dire wolves. Sebastian’s horse panics and runs eventually throwing him off. The wolves attack the rest of the group initially causing lots of problems by dragging party members to the ground. But the group recovers and fights them off.
The Harpers have decided that she needs to be stopped. They have allied with one of the stronger freedom fighters, the Lord Drakov. Master Bellisario asks the group to travel to the Baronies and offer their assistance. Lord Drakov knows the group was sent by the Harpers to help him, but not much more.
Once at Lord Drakov’s Keep the group is invited inside. It is a medium sized keep on a hill overlooking the town. It is in an obvious state of war. Black and yellow clad soldiers are to be seen everywhere. Cauldrons of oil are kept on the ramparts ready to go at a moment’s notice. Weapons and armor have been stockpiled.
Once inside they get to meet Lord Drakov for the first time. He is young, in his early 20’s. He has long platinum blond hair and a pale complexion. But he is strong and healthy and wears black and yellow clothes. He is accompanied by his Captain, Thrad. Captain Thrad is an old, battle scarred warrior, but still looks strong and fit. He is the leader of the Ebongaurd. His age is hard to determine, but he could easily be in his late 40’s and he is definitely Tyrian. He wears armor and carries a sword that he is obviously comfortable with. He never smiles and rarely looks at the party. Though his eyes did settle briefly on Evelynn for a moment. Whether it was a look of recognition or something else she could not determine. When she tried to approach him he turned his back and walked away.
Lord Drakov invited the group to dinner. There was an empty chair, supposedly for Capt Thrad. The dinner discussion focused around what was going on in the Baronies. Near the end of dinner Lord Drakov asked for the groups assistance in killing one of the Queens strongest allies. He asked them to travel to the Blackwoods and slay Gulthias. Gulthias is an ancient vampire that was once believed to be dead. He was supposedly slain by the druid hero Dydd over 100 years ago but now lives again in a tower near the town of Drylake.
The heroes spent the night at the keep. For the most part they stayed to their rooms as the rest of the castle was quite dank and chilly. However, a couple of the members caught a glimpse of a beautiful red haired woman. When asked, a guard said she was the Lord’s sister, Selena. She usually stays in her room, but occasionally comes out. She was probably curious about the heroes.
In the morning the group left to head out to Drylake, a village near the Blackwoods. In order to get to their destination they had to go thru enemy territory. With their skills they were easily able to slip past or fast talk any red and white clad patrols they came across. The countryside of the Baronies is obviously wartorn. Ruined buildings and destroyed fields are commonplace. Outside of towns the heads of traitors and previous leaders are often staked out on pikes. Villagers stay inside and peek out windows as the group passes by.
Once at Drylake, Sebastian disguises himself. Then he, Sun-Ye and Tulina infiltrate the town. They do not find out much other than the vampire’s lair is to the North.
